原文:Ocelot.JwtAuthorize:一個基於網關的Jwt驗證包

Ocelot作為基於.net core的API方關,有一個功能是統一驗證,它的作用是把沒有訪問權限的請求擋在API網關外面,而不是到達API網關事端的API時才去驗證 之前我有一篇博文https: www.cnblogs.com axzxs p .html,作過說明,這篇博文說明了實現代碼,今天我把這個實現作了整理,封裝成一個Nuget包,供大家方便調用。 Web API的驗證一般是用UserNa ...

2018-07-01 17:08 5 3831 推薦指數:

查看詳情

Ocelot網關

Ocelot +.net6 官方文檔 雖然現在我們不用這個網關了,還是要記錄一下筆記.我是用的是.net6配置的. 1.簡單的手動在配置文件中配置服務 安裝Nuget Ocelot 新增一個名為ocelot.json的配置文件 Program注冊使用代碼 ...

Mon Jan 17 23:28:00 CST 2022 4 525
Ocelot一個優秀的.NET API網關框架

1 什么是OcelotOcelot一個用.NET Core實現並且開源的API網關,它功能強大,包括了:路由、請求聚合、服務發現、認證、鑒權、限流熔斷、並內置了負載均衡器與Service Fabric、Butterfly Tracing集成。 2 如何使用Ocelot? 首先,創建 ...

Fri Jan 15 02:53:00 CST 2021 0 544
Ocelot網關

Ocelot一個.net core框架下的網關的開源項目,下圖是官方給出的基礎實現圖,即把后台的多個服務統一到網關處,前端應用:桌面端,web端,app端都只用訪問網關即可。 Ocelot的實現原理就是把客戶端對網關的請求(Request),按照configuration.json的映射 ...

Fri Dec 08 21:51:00 CST 2017 18 3853
Spring Cloud系列-Zuul網關集成JWT身份驗證

前言 這兩三年項目中一直在使用比較流行的spring cloud框架,也算有一定積累,打算有時間就整理一些干貨與大家分享。 本次分享zuul網關集成jwt身份驗證 業務背景 項目開發少不了身份認證,jwt作為當下比較流行的身份認證方式之一主要的特點是無狀態,把信息放在客戶端,服務器端不需要 ...

Sun Dec 08 01:22:00 CST 2019 4 2348
基於Ocelot的gRpcHttp網關

什么是gRpcHttp網關 gRpcHttp網關好處 以前可能是這樣 用了gRpc網關后是這樣 gRpcHttp網關提供哪些功能 可以直接加載proto生成的dll文件 可以只需要proto文件,自動解析出proto文件所提供的model和service 支持 ...

Sat Sep 29 20:22:00 CST 2018 3 1197
使用Ocelot網關

1首先創建一個json的配置文件,文件名隨便取,我取Ocelot.json 這個配置文件有兩種配置方式,第一種,手動填寫 服務所在的ip和端口;第二種,用Consul進行服務發現 第一種如下: 第二種如下: 2.接下來我們要安裝Ocelot ...

Fri Aug 31 22:43:00 CST 2018 3 1966
使用 Istio 進行 JWT 身份驗證(充當 API 網關

博客已遷移至:https://ryan4yin.space/posts/use-istio-for-jwt-auth/ 本文基於 Istio1.5 編寫測試 Istio 支持使用 JWT 對終端用戶進行身份驗證(Istio End User Authentication ...

Tue Apr 07 05:48:00 CST 2020 1 4206
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M